Case IH 3938 – Engine Control Unit (ECU): Air Temp in AFS: Signal range high on the period of PWM signal
Issue description
The Engine Control Unit (ECU) is receiving a Pulse Width Modulated (PWM) signal from the Air Flow Sensor (AFS) or Air Filter Temperature Sensor that exceeds the maximum expected period or range. This is typically caused by an electrical problem in the wiring (such as an open circuit or a short to power) or a drifted/defective temperature sensor.

Check the cause
Visually inspect the Air Flow Sensor (AFS) / Air Intake Temperature Sensor, electrical connector, and wiring harness for visible damage, corrosion, or loose pins.
Using a multimeter, check the wiring harness between the AFS and the ECU for continuity, open circuits, or a short to voltage on the signal wire.
Verify that the sensor is receiving the correct reference voltage (typically 5V) and has a solid ground connection.
If wiring is intact, monitor the PWM signal coming from the sensor with the key ON using an oscilloscope or advanced multimeter to see if the signal period remains out of range or flatlined high, indicating internal sensor failure.
Repair steps
Power Down
Turn off the machine and engage the battery master disconnect switch to prevent electrical spikes.
Locate the Sensor
Find the Air Flow Sensor / Air Temperature Sensor located on the intake manifold, air filter housing, or intake piping.
Disconnect
Carefully unplug the weather-pack electrical connector from the sensor.
Harness Repair
If your diagnostics revealed a broken wire or corroded connector, splice in a new connector pigtail or repair the harness using heat-shrink butt connectors.
Sensor Replacement
If the sensor is defective, remove the mounting hardware (usually Torx/Allen screws or a threaded hex body) and pull the old sensor out of the intake tract.
Installation
Insert the new OEM sensor. Ensure any O-rings or seals are properly seated to prevent unmetered air leaks. Tighten to the manufacturer's torque specification.
Reconnect
Plug the electrical connector back in until the locking tab clicks.
Clear Codes
Reconnect the battery, turn the key to the ON position, and use the CNH Electronic Service Tool (EST) or an equivalent diagnostic scanner to clear the inactive 3938 fault code. Start the engine and verify the code does not return.
